Balance transfer cards can be a good form of combination to consider if your debt is worrying however not overwhelming. By making an application for and getting a brand-new balance transfer charge card, you're essentially buying yourself additional time usually somewhere in between 12 and 21 months, depending upon the card to stop interest from accumulating on your balance.

Compared to other consolidation choices, this is a relatively easy method to understand and achieve. Lots of cards, even some benefits cards, provide 0% APR promotional periods with absolutely no interest, so you may be able to tackle your full financial obligation balance without paying an additional penny in interest. Moving debts onto one card can also make budgeting simpler, as you'll have less to keep track of monthly.

Many cards stipulate that in order to make the most of the initial advertising duration, your financial obligation has to be transferred onto the card in a particular timeframe, generally between 30 and 45 days of being approved. Depending on the card, you may have to pay a balance transfer cost when doing so.

Another word of care; if you're not able to pay back the amount you've moved onto the card by the time to initial promotional duration is up, you'll likely be subject to a much higher interest rate than before. If you pick to move on with this method, do everything in your power to ensure your debt is settled by the time the 0% APR duration is over.

On the other hand, home and vehicle loans are categorized as protected debt, due to the fact that failure to pay it back might mean foreclosure of the asset. Now that that's cleaned up, it is possible to consolidate unsecured financial obligation (credit card financial obligation) with a protected loan. An example would be rolling your charge card debt into a home loan, basically gathering all of the balances you owe under one debt umbrella.

Safe loans also tend to be more lenient with credit requirements considering that the provided asset provides more security to the lender, making it less dangerous for them to lend you money. Home mortgage in specific tend to offer the biggest amounts of cash; likely enough to be able to consolidate all of your credit card debt.
